Richard meets Sandy business in Parliament

  • Tweet
Tuesday, 10 May, 2022
  • Local News
RF with Ian Michell from Flamingo Group Sandy at Cold Chain event

Earlier this week, Richard attended an event in Parliament to celebrate the Cold Supply Chain and met with Sandy employer, Flamingo Group. The event was organised by the The Cold Chain Federation, the trade body that represents the UK temperature controlled storage and distribution industry.

Speaking at the event, Richard Fuller MP said:

I was pleased to join Ian Michell, Group Procurement Director of Flamingo Group, which is one of the country's largest suppliers of fresh flowers out of Sandy.

We discussed the impact of global oil price increases and the seasonal agricultural workers scheme amongst many other issues.
